Subject: [PATCH 19/24] cpus: Trace cpu_exec_start() and cpu_exec_end() calls
Date: Wed, 3 Sep 2025 12:06:55 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20250903100702.16726-20-philmd@linaro.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20250903100702.16726-1-philmd@linaro.org>
Signed-off-by: Philippe Mathieu-Daudé <philmd@linaro.org>
---
cpu-common.c | 3 +++
trace-events | 2 ++
2 files changed, 5 insertions(+)
diff --git a/cpu-common.c b/cpu-common.c
index 152661df8e9..614391fb9bc 100644
--- a/cpu-common.c
+++ b/cpu-common.c
@@ -249,6 +249,8 @@ void end_exclusive(void)
/* Wait for exclusive ops to finish, and begin cpu execution. */
void cpu_exec_start(CPUState *cpu)
{
+ trace_cpu_exec_start(cpu->cpu_index);
+
qatomic_set(&cpu->running, true);
/* Write cpu->running before reading pending_cpus. */
@@ -319,6 +321,7 @@ void cpu_exec_end(CPUState *cpu)
}
}
}
+ trace_cpu_exec_end(cpu->cpu_index);
}
void async_safe_run_on_cpu(CPUState *cpu, run_on_cpu_func func,
diff --git a/trace-events b/trace-events
index 3ec8a6c7202..faeba6242fa 100644
--- a/trace-events
+++ b/trace-events
@@ -29,6 +29,8 @@
breakpoint_insert(int cpu_index, uint64_t pc, int flags) "cpu=%d pc=0x%" PRIx64 " flags=0x%x"
breakpoint_remove(int cpu_index, uint64_t pc, int flags) "cpu=%d pc=0x%" PRIx64 " flags=0x%x"
breakpoint_singlestep(int cpu_index, int enabled) "cpu=%d enable=%d"
+cpu_exec_start(int cpu_index) "cpu=%d"
+cpu_exec_end(int cpu_index) "cpu=%d"
# job.c
job_state_transition(void *job, int ret, const char *legal, const char *s0, const char *s1) "job %p (ret: %d) attempting %s transition (%s-->%s)"
